        AN  ACT to amend the education law, in relation to certain tuition waiv-
          ers for police officer students of the state university  of  New  York
          and  the  city university of New York; and providing for the repeal of
          certain provisions upon expiration thereof
          The People of the State of New York, represented in Senate and  Assem-
        bly, do enact as follows:
     1    Section  1.  Paragraph h of subdivision 2 of section 355 of the educa-
     2  tion law is amended by adding a new subparagraph 1-a to read as follows:
     3    (1-a) Notwithstanding the provisions of any other general, special  or
     4  local  law,  rule  or  regulation,  such regulations shall permit police
     5  officers, as such term is defined in section two hundred nine-q  of  the
     6  general municipal law, who are enrolled in programs leading to baccalau-
     7  reate  or  higher  degrees  at  state-operated institutions of the state
     8  university to attend up to two courses per semester or  quarter  without
     9  tuition,  provided  that  such  tuition-waived  attendance does not deny
    10  course attendance at a state-operated institution by an  individual  who
    11  is  otherwise  qualified  under  the regulations promulgated pursuant to
    12  this section.
